Juror Statement:
First of all, thank you for inviting me to juror WAS-H’s Annual Member Exhibit this week. I was struck by the high quality of work, and see this organization has many very good painters. I find the process of jurying takes place by attrition, and I began by first limiting the show to the number of paintings that we could hang. Once the show is selected then I go on to pick the awards. Design is the number one thing I look for, the picture has to have impact. The assuredy of painting – use of materials and the paint, the understanding of presentation – that comes in focus next. Then I get to choices, looking for subjects that are cultural or poetic in nature. And finally, I weigh all this with work I see across the country and how it compares. I like to build a balanced show of art, selecting both figurative and abstract pieces. I feel the award winners best represent these principles, and demonstrate subtleties the more you view the work.
